First, let me introduce you to "Kyle". Kyle is in an orphanage in China. This is his photo and description from the orphanage:


Photobucket

ChildID/Name, Birthdate: Kyle, 12/28/1007
Location, Gender: Asia, Male Agency: Wasatch Adoptions
Details: "This sweet little boy has Hemophilia (A Grade). His caretakers say "He is so lovely, likes to play with other kids, he likes to put on new clothes, likes to play with aunt, and its interested in the toy car which he can move. He is handsome, extroverted, and active. We all like him and hope there is someone familiar with this disease who could love and care for Kyle so he can lead a full life with his very own forever family."

As of April I know:
- That he was abandoned at 8 months old in a hospital in Shanghai with a brain bleed due to a fall from a bed, and intramuscular bleed due to IM injection, as well as respiratory infection and anemia.
- That he has had many bleeds so far including GI bleeds and shoulder bleeds.
-That every report I have read so far from the hospital shows him as malnourished and with respiratory infections.
- That he does not sing because "in the instution they do not sing or play music"
- That he likes to play with the other kids, and his aunties and caretakers, and seems behind in some areas only because he cannot attend preschool because of his Hemophilia.
-That he is not allowed to go outside to play because of his Hemophilia.

Gotcha Day!!!

We have had our little guy since yesterday at 9:30 am...and it has been such a whirlwind that I have been too tired to update! It has been 2 days of running around from one office to another for paperwork, applications for his passport, etc. etc...and there is still so much more to do. To sum him up until I can write more later...he is doing amazing. Besides eating nonstop and I mean literally he never stops eating - he is extremely possesive of every single toy and item of clothing he has. I know it will pass, but it is really sad when I stop to understand and know exactly why he is like that and what he has done without for 4 years. He knows I am Mama, he seems to understand that, and loves his big sister. He is a big ham, smiles and giggles endlessly. He is incredibly smart and "wise" for his age. Its almost scary - he will surely outsmart me in a matter of months I am sure. It also is sad though and very hard to explain right now!
My other smart child, Alexis...is having trouble downloading pictures and has promised to help me tonight after we eat dinner. We are traveling with another amazing family who adopted a cute little 2 1/2 year old girl, and our guide is taking us out to a new restaurant tonight for dinner thank god as we are tired of the hotel food.
I will download video of Gotcha Day soon- he actually ran to me and sad Mama and gave me a hug...but it was definitley rehearsed ahead of time, still very sweet. He cried when his "aunties" from the orphanage left, which was really sad.
